I am pleased enough with the results of the denim skirt that I'm going to make this pattern again. This time in a fine-whale corduroy. I purchased this piece of corduroy on my last trip to JoAnn Fabrics in the US. It's a 100% cotton and coffee brown. It's has a black undertone to it rather than the reddish caste of a chocolate brown. I also found in my stash enough fabric for a print blouse. This is a silk and cotton blend in a turquoise and brown floral print and a cream background. I purchased this piece several years ago at G-Street Fabrics in Washington, DC.
